Delphi - Cerrar otras instancias antes de iniciar la nueva

 
Vista:

Cerrar otras instancias antes de iniciar la nueva

Publicado por Andy (8 intervenciones) el 18/09/2001 12:54:12
Estoy haciendo un visualizador de imágenes con Delphi, el cual permite que haya muchas instancias del mismo.

Sin embargo, quiero que al pasarle un parámetro, se cierren todas las instancias que haya abiertas y se muestre solamente la actual.

He encontrado unas funciones en el SDK de windows (EnumWindows y EnumWindowsProc) con las que puedo acceder a las ventanas y cerrarlas, pero no se si esta es la mejor opción.

Si sabéis algo comentármelo, vale? Gracias por adelantado.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der